Feud of the Range is an American Western film that was released in 1939. Directed by Sam Newfield, the movie stars Bob Steele, Richard Cramer, and Gertrude Messinger. The storyline centers around a range war that breaks out between two neighboring ranches in Wyoming, which has been instigated by a corrupt cattle buyer who manipulates the rival ranchers for his own personal gain.

Bob Steele plays the role of Jack Manning, the youngest son of a rancher whose family is determined to keep their land intact. Jack is a skilled marksman and expert horseman, and he is willing to do whatever it takes to protect his family and their livelihood. Richard Cramer plays the role of Benton, the owner of a rival ranch, who is engaged in a bitter feud with Jack's family. Gertrude Messinger portrays the role of Ruth Manning, Jack's sister, who becomes a pawn in the game of manipulation played by the cattle buyer.

The movie starts with Jack returning home after serving a prison term for a crime he did not commit. He learns that his father has passed away, and his older brother, Steve, is now in charge of the family ranch. Steve is embroiled in a tense standoff with the neighboring ranch owned by Benton, and Jack is torn between helping his family and staying out of trouble.

The plot thickens when a crooked cattle buyer, Wilkins, arrives in the area with a scheme to profit from the feud between the two neighboring ranches. Wilkins manipulates Benton and Steve, and convinces them to drive their cattle to market together so that he can purchase them at a lower price. However, the plan backfires when Jack uncovers Wilkins' deceitful intentions and attempts to stop the sale.

As the feud escalates, the tension between the two families reaches boiling point, leading to a series of high-stakes confrontations. Jack must use all of his skills to outsmart his rivals and protect his family from harm. There are gunfights, fistfights, and a thrilling showdown that will keep the audience at the edge of their seats.
